Contents The first Greeks -- The Minoan palaces -- Minoan religion -- The end of the Minoans -- The Mycenaeans -- Mycenaean cities -- The Trojan War -- The end of the age -- The Dark Ages -- The Archaic Period -- The Greeks and their neighbours -- Social structure and government -- Sparta -- Farming and food -- A Greek house -- Clothes and jewellery -- Pottery -- Markets, money and trade -- Travel by land and sea -- The army -- The navy -- The Persian Wars -- The city of Athens -- Architecture -- Sculpture -- Metalworkers and miners -- The role of women -- Childhood and education -- Music and poetry -- Parties and games -- The theatre -- Athletics and sport -- Democracy in Athens -- The Golden Age and the Peloponnesian War -- Gods and goddesses -- Temples, worship and festivals -- Oracles and mystery cults -- Death and the Underworld -- The rise of Macedonia -- Alexander the Great -- The Hellenistic World -- Learning -- Medicine.
Summary Outlines the history of Ancient Greece to the time of Alexander the Great and examines the detail of everyday life.
